Product details

Overview

R5F51138ADLJ#30 from Renesas is a 32-bit RX CPU-based microcontroller operating at up to 32 MHz (50 DMIPS), featuring 512 KB on-chip flash, 64 KB SRAM, 8 KB data flash, USB 2.0 full-speed host/function/OTG, 17-channel 12-bit A/D converter, and capacitive touch sensing unit (CTSU) with 12 detection channels - deployed in industrial HMI, portable medical devices, and smart sensor nodes requiring integrated analog, timing, and human interface functions.

Technical Context

The R5F51138ADLJ#30 implements a CISC Harvard-architecture RX core with five-stage pipeline, variable-length instructions, and 64-bit accumulator for single-cycle 32×32 multiply-accumulate operations. It integrates an Event Link Controller (ELC) enabling direct inter-module triggering without CPU intervention and a Data Transfer Controller (DTC) supporting chain transfers across four modes.

Its clock system includes a high-speed on-chip oscillator (32 MHz ±1% over –20 to +85°C), USB-dedicated PLL (6/8 MHz), sub-clock oscillator (32.768 kHz), and Clock Accuracy Measurement circuit (CAC) for IEC 60730 compliance. Power management supports software standby mode (0.44 µA) with 4.8 µs wake-up and low-power timer (LPT) operation during sleep.

Key Specifications

ParameterValue and Actual Design Meaning
CPU CoreRX 32-bit CISC Harvard, 32 MHz max, 50 DMIPS, 64-bit accumulator
Memory512 KB flash (no wait states @32 MHz), 64 KB SRAM, 8 KB data flash (1M erase/write cycles)
Analog Peripherals17-channel 12-bit A/D (1.0 µs min conversion), 2-channel 12-bit D/A, 2-channel Comparator B, temperature sensor
ConnectivityUSB 2.0 FS host/function/OTG (12 Mbps), 7× SCI, 1× RIIC, 1× RSPI, 1× SSI, IrDA via SCI5
Human InterfaceCapacitive Touch Sensing Unit (CTSU) with 12 detection pins, LCD controller (40×4 / 36×8)
Power & Temp1.8–3.6 V supply, software standby current = 0.44 µA, recovery = 4.8 µs, operating range = –40 to +85°C
PackageTFLGA-100 (PTLG0100JA-A), 7×7 mm, 0.65 mm pitch, 100-pin grid array

Pinout & Package

Package: TFLGA-100 (PTLG0100JA-A), 7 mm × 7 mm body, 0.65 mm pitch, exposed pad thermal design.

Pin/TerminalCircuit RoleDesign Meaning
VCC / VSSPower supply / GroundDual-domain power: VCC (digital/analog core), VSS (common reference); requires local 4.7 µF decoupling on VCL
USB0_DP / USB0_DMUSB differential data pairIntegrated full-speed transceiver; supports host, device, and OTG roles with BC (Battery Charger) detection
AN000–AN015, AN021A/D input channels17 dedicated analog inputs; support double-trigger mode for motor control phase alignment
TS0–TS11CTSU touch sense pins12-channel capacitive sensing interface with on-chip noise canceller; enabled only in 100-pin packages
SEG00–SEG39 / COM0–COM7LCD segment/common driversSupports 40×4 or 36×8 segment-combination; includes internal voltage boost for 5-V panel drive

Key Features

FeatureDesign Value
Event Link Controller (ELC)Enables 44 event sources to trigger peripheral modules directly-reducing CPU load and enabling deterministic low-power operation
Background Operation (BGO)Data flash programming/erasing proceeds concurrently with CPU execution-critical for firmware updates without system stall
Realtime Clock (RTC)Hardware calendar with leap-year correction, alarm, and software-standby wake-up capability-eliminates external RTC IC
IEC 60730 SupportIntegrated CAC, IWDT, RAM test assist, and clock monitoring-reduces certification effort for Class B safety applications
Multi-function Pin Controller (MPC)Per-pin peripheral function assignment-enables flexible PCB layout and reuse of I/O across variants

Applications

Industrial HMI PanelPortable Medical Monitor

Use Scenario: Touch-enabled front-panel display with real-time vital sign visualization and USB configuration port.

IC Role / Device Role / Timing Role: Main system MCU handling capacitive touch decoding, LCD driving, USB CDC communication, and ADC sampling of analog sensor signals.

Use Value: Integrated CTSU eliminates external touch controller; on-chip 12-bit D/A drives analog meter outputs; USB OTG enables field firmware updates via standard USB stick.

Use Scenario: Battery-powered pulse oximeter with OLED/LCD display, optical sensor interface, and PC sync capability.

IC Role / Device Role / Timing Role: Central controller managing LED driver timing, photodiode signal conditioning via 12-bit A/D, low-power sleep/wake cycles, and USB mass storage mode for log export.

Use Value: Software standby current of 0.44 µA extends battery life; 4.8 µs wake-up ensures responsive button/touch response; integrated temperature sensor calibrates optical readings.

Smart Sensor NodeUSB-C Enabled Industrial Tool

Use Scenario: Wireless-capable environmental sensor node with local display, touch UI, and USB provisioning interface.

IC Role / Device Role / Timing Role: Edge processing unit performing sensor fusion (ADC + temp + CTSU), LCD refresh, and USB enumeration for parameter configuration.

Use Value: Single-chip integration reduces BOM count; 17-channel A/D supports multi-sensor analog inputs; CTSU enables robust touch even under glove use.

Use Scenario: Handheld diagnostic tool with USB-C connectivity, status LEDs, and analog test signal generation.

IC Role / Device Role / Timing Role: Host MCU executing USB-C PD negotiation (via GPIO/SCIF), generating calibrated analog test waveforms via dual 12-bit D/A, and driving status indicators.

Use Value: Dual D/A channels provide independent voltage/current outputs; USB 2.0 OTG allows both host-mode (reading test logs) and device-mode (firmware update); 5-V tolerant I/O simplifies level-shifting.

Equivalent & Alternatives

The following parts are listed as comparable options for similar 32-bit microcontroller applications.

Alternative PartTechnical DifferenceApplication DifferenceSelection Advice
R5F51138ADFP#3ASame core, memory, and peripherals; differs in package (LFQFP-100, 14×14 mm, 0.5 mm pitch) and thermal performancePreferred where manual soldering, rework, or higher thermal mass is acceptable; lacks TFLGA's space advantageSelect for prototyping or cost-sensitive volume production where PCB real estate is not constrained
R5F51137ADLJ#2ASame TFLGA-100 package but reduced flash (384 KB), same RAM (64 KB), same peripherals including CTSU and USBSuitable for applications with smaller firmware footprints; identical pinout and layout compatibilityChoose when firmware size < 384 KB and BOM cost optimization is prioritized without sacrificing feature set

Compared with R5F51138ADLJ#30, R5F51138ADFP#3A offers identical functionality in a larger, more manufacturable package, while R5F51137ADLJ#2A provides full peripheral compatibility at lower flash capacity-both retain CTSU, USB OTG, and LCD support, making them drop-in alternatives for footprint-constrained or cost-driven designs.

FAQ

What is the maximum operating frequency and core architecture of the R5F51138ADLJ#30?

The R5F51138ADLJ#30 features a 32-bit RX CPU core with a maximum operating frequency of 32 MHz, delivering 50 DMIPS performance. Its architecture combines CISC instruction set, five-stage pipeline, variable-length encoding, and a 64-bit accumulator for single-cycle 32×32 multiply-accumulate operations. The R5F51138ADLJ#30 achieves zero-wait-state execution from flash at full speed due to its optimized bus interface and prefetch logic.

Does the R5F51138ADLJ#30 support USB On-The-Go (OTG) functionality?

Yes, the R5F51138ADLJ#30 integrates a USB 2.0 host/function module compliant with USB OTG specification. It supports full-speed (12 Mbps) and low-speed (1.5 Mbps) operation, isochronous transfers, and Battery Charging (BC) detection. The R5F51138ADLJ#30 uses dedicated USB pins (USB0_DP/DM), VBUS monitoring (USB0_VBUS), and OTG control signals (USB0_ID, USB0_EXICEN, USB0_VBUSEN) to enable dual-role operation without external PHY.

What are the key low-power capabilities of the R5F51138ADLJ#30?

The R5F51138ADLJ#30 offers three low-power modes: sleep, deep sleep, and software standby. In software standby mode, it draws just 0.44 µA while retaining SRAM content and enabling wake-up via RTC alarm, LPT interrupt, or external pin. Recovery time is 4.8 µs. Its low-power timer (LPT) operates using the sub-clock or IWDT oscillator, allowing precise timing during sleep without waking the CPU-critical for battery longevity in portable R5F51138ADLJ#30 designs.

How many capacitive touch channels does the R5F51138ADLJ#30 support, and what package dependency applies?

The R5F51138ADLJ#30 supports 12 capacitive touch sensing channels (TS0–TS11) via its integrated Capacitive Touch Sensing Unit (CTSU). This capability is explicitly enabled only in the 100-pin package variants-including the R5F51138ADLJ#30's TFLGA-100 (PTLG0100JA-A)-and is not available in 64-pin versions. The CTSU includes hardware noise cancellation and supports both self- and mutual-capacitance methods.

What is the flash and data flash endurance specification for the R5F51138ADLJ#30?

The R5F51138ADLJ#30 includes 512 KB of on-chip flash memory for program code and 8 KB of dedicated data flash memory. The data flash is rated for 1,000,000 erase/write cycles (typical), supports background operation (BGO), and is programmable at 1.8 V. Flash memory supports serial programming via USB or asynchronous SCI, and both memory types operate with zero wait states at 32 MHz-ensuring deterministic real-time execution in the R5F51138ADLJ#30.
